WebOct 25, 2024 · Secured creditors and preferential creditors are not bound by a CVA unless they consent, making CVAs less attractive to companies with large amounts of secured debt. WebJul 29, 2024 · In a CVA preferential creditors’ rights cannot be varied without their consent. WebAug 24, 2024 · A preferential (or preferred) creditor refers to a creditor who has the right to payment before others. WebDetermining the voting rights of creditors in relation to disputed, unliquidated or unascertained debts can be a difficult and potentially contentious task for the nominee (acting as Chairman of the creditors' meeting), given that the value of the debt owed to a creditor determines that creditor's voting power on the CVA proposal.
